The Role of Database Performance in Cloud Costs
Insurance systems are database-heavy. From customer data to actuarial models and transaction records, databases are at the heart of every digital product and service.
Poor database performance can lead to:
-
Slow claims processing
-
Inefficient policy underwriting
-
Delays in customer service
-
Increased infrastructure costs from autoscaling
-
Higher risk of compliance breaches
Moreover, cloud databases in Azure—such as Azure SQL Database, Cosmos DB, and PostgreSQL—incur charges based on compute, storage, and I/O operations. Without optimization, these costs can spiral out of control.

Use Case: Enhancing Claims Automation with Enteros on Azure
A large life insurance provider launched an initiative to automate claims processing using AI and Azure-based microservices. However, they experienced performance degradation during peak usage, especially during seasonal policy renewals.
Challenges included:
-
Slow database queries affecting customer portal responsiveness
-
Cost overruns from autoscaling database services
-
Lack of transparency on cost distribution across services
With Enteros UpBeat, the company:
-
Identified performance bottlenecks caused by unindexed columns
-
Reduced database compute consumption by 27 percent
-
Implemented proactive cost alerts in Azure DevOps pipelines
-
Enabled FinOps teams to reallocate budgets based on actual usage
This optimization improved customer satisfaction while delivering over $1 million in annual cloud savings.
